Originally published by Istituto Geografico De Agostini S.p.A., Italy, 2012, as Agatha Mistery: Crociera con delitto.
Includes chapter of Agatha's Next Mystery: The Curse of the Pharaoh.
"The Mistery cousins learn that crime never rests as a relaxing vacation turns into the scene of their latest mystery. As Agatha and her cousin Dash try to enjoy a sightseeing cruise on the Norwegian Sea, they find themselves caught up in a web of spies and deceit. A secret document has gone missing, and Agatha has to find it before the ship docks."-- Back cover.
